TEMPO.CO, Jakarta - Travel trends change constantly. Travel is no longer just about seeing the world, but also an opportunity for travelers to have more time for themselves, discover themselves, immerse themselves in culture, nature, and more.
Skyscanner's Travel Trends Report 2026 states that the future of travel is personal, purposeful, and immersive. Based on a global survey, the report identifies trends that show how people want to explore the world in the coming year, whether it's connecting with culture, embracing wellness, or exploring unexplored corners of the globe.
Here are the travel trends according to Skyscanner's Travel Trends Report 2026:
1. Glowmads
Glowmads means traveling not just to relax, but also to restore, refresh, and rediscover themselves. This means travelers are traveling for beauty, wellness, and self-care. According to Skyscanner, trips focused on skincare rituals, spa experiences, and beauty treatments are on the rise. Destinations like Seoul, known for its K-beauty, and Tokyo and Paris, known for their drugstores, have become popular destinations for travelers seeking skin rejuvenation.
2. Shelf Discovery
Many travelers travel to discover authentic flavors and hidden gems. The Shelf Discovery trend sees travelers explore local markets, supermarkets, and specialty shops, for example, to sample rare cheeses in France or discover street food in Bangkok. They want to eat like the locals.
3. Mountain Getaways
Mountains are no longer just winter destinations; highlands are now becoming year-round destinations. What makes mountains appealing to travelers is their serene landscapes, fresh air, and natural surroundings. According to Skyscanner, travelers are increasingly booking stays at mountain lodges, mountain retreats, and hill stations, even outside of peak season.
4. Traveling for Books
Nearly 50 percent of travelers in a Skyscanner survey reported being influenced by literature when planning their trips, from literary festivals to places made famous by favorite authors or books. The places visited connect imagination with reality, for example, searching for Sherlock Holmes's footprints in London.
5. Solo Traveling for Social Activities
The trend of solo travel has been growing in recent years, but for the coming year, solo travel will be driven by purpose. In addition to exploring, travelers are traveling alone for meaningful engagement with local communities, such as volunteering, participating in local rituals, or joining group activities.
6. Three-Generation Vacations
In addition to solo travel, three-generation family vacations are also becoming popular, according to Skyscanner. Family vacations now include grandparents, parents, and children, creating multigenerational experiences. The chosen destinations and activities appeal to all ages, such as adventure, relaxation, and cultural engagement.
7. Destination Check-in
Hotels or resorts are no longer just a travel accessory but have become the primary destination. Travelers now book accommodations based on the architecture, amenities, and experiences in unique locations.
